PERSISTENCE

Almost by definition, people who succeed don't give up. Yet people who succeed are exposed to exactly the same difficulties, challenges, obstacles as those who fail. If they do not give in to these, where others do, it is because they have a greater measure of persistence.

Strength, skills, and suppleness are well and good. But the path to success is a long-term project, and for that you need stamina - stamina and dogged determination. You need persistence.

Persistence is to the mind what stamina is to the body. It is the ability to continue in a course of action in the face of difficulties and opposition. Vision, belief, action, and passion all unite with this mental resilience into a whole of such energy you may be forgiven for believing that anything is possible.

That which we persist in doing becomes easier - not that the nature of the task has changed, but our ability to do has increased. ~ Ralph Waldo Emerson

Some men give up their designs when they have almost reached the goal; While others, on the contrary, obtain a victory by exerting, at the last moment, more vigorous efforts than ever before. ~ Heredotus

What qualities do you see are important for you to become more persistent?

Have you ever persisted in the face of failure? Make a list of these times.

What would happen if you do not persist at achieving your goal?

Apply your answers to all areas of your life.

Persistence is a choice. At every given moment, we can either give in to the challenges or figure out a way to overcome them.

I encourage you to embrace the quality and character of persistence and help others do the same.

Until next time, persist until you are victorious.

PASSION

People who succeed at something do so partly because they are keen to succeed; but they also do so beacuse they are passionate about what they do.

Action without engagement, without passion, is sterile.  Passion is the energy that flows from the intensity of your belief and fires you into action.  If intuition is the inner voice that guides a person's decision and actions, passion is the emotional charge that gives those actions force and power.  Passion is the prime motivator that allows people to work harder and longer; it is the element that separates people of otherwise equal ability and aptitude.  Just listen to listen to the number of people who say that their passionate love for what they do is the secret of their success.

As in your private life, so in your professional; passionate involvement has an intensity that is its own reward, but it fires up your actions, too, and drives success.

The purpose of life is a life of purpose. ~ Robert Byrne

At present are you doing the things that you love in life?
